Comparison and key differences summary

Reasons to pick the Crucial M550 128GB:

  • Slightly better average performance, around +6%.

Buy now

Reasons to pick the Western Digital WDS250G1B0B:

  • Newer Product, it was released around 4 years later.
  • More Capacity (+122 GB available)
